DescriptionThe launch of ARATERE (ARASIX) on 4 September 1998 at H J Barreras Shipbuilders, Vigo, Spain. Arasix was the name given to the ship before its official name was made known. It was the sixth ferry built for New Zealand railways and was originally owned by Arasix Shipping, registered in Burmuda and chartered to Interisland Line. After the New Zealand Government purchased back the rail and ferry service ARATERE was purchased by the then called KiwiRail. Date posted4th March 2011ContributorJ A Brown
